No pleco stays small enough for a 10 gallon tank. The smallest grow over 6" and the biggest get several feet. Please don't be one of those people who buys a baby fish and dumps it later. A small group of kuhli loaches are fun to watch. They look like tiny, tiny eels. The dwarf gourami and guppies are great. Other small tetras and platies would do if you didn't want guppies.
